What will I learn
A plastering apprentice will learn key skills during their off-the-job teaching and working alongside employers.
These skills include:
Complying with health and safety regulations, standards, and guidance
Identifying and use of personal protective equipment (PPE)
Compliance with environmental and sustainability regulations, standards, and guidance
Segregating resources for reuse, recycling, and disposal
Using access equipment, for example hop ups, podiums, or low-level scaffolding
Interpreting information from drawings and specifications
Storing materials considering date order for rotation of stock
Preparing and maintaining a safe working area
Checking and use of store power tools and equipment, escalate faults or defects
Moving and handling materials and equipment manually and with lifting equipment
Protecting finished work and the surrounding area.
Verbal communication with others, for example colleagues, other tradespeople, managers, and customers.
Applying team working principles to their own and the wider build team
